Output d3d63cdd9d5e4d08da05e85b1749ca4f66e6ef8bc2bbb2836aa2edb7c56c3e67:1

value
1980314
script pubkey
OP_0 OP_PUSHBYTES_20 c631875413ad52028fc3fb34db6b26a08c2f8a3a
address
bc1qccccw4qn44fq9r7rlv6dk6ex5zxzlz36jp0j3p
transaction
d3d63cdd9d5e4d08da05e85b1749ca4f66e6ef8bc2bbb2836aa2edb7c56c3e67
confirmations
179171
spent
true